Zheng Shi Song is an Associate Professor in Chinese and Humanities at the Languages and Humanities Department (LSH) of Institut Mines-Télécom Business School (IMT-BS). Holding a French doctorate in History and Civilisations from EHESS, his research focuses on intercultural comparisons between Western (particularly French) and Chinese cultures, emphasizing architecture and gardens.
- PhD in History and Civilisations (EHESS, Paris, 1999)
- French DEA in 'Jardins-Paysages-Territoires' (EHESS & École d'Architecture Paris-la-Villette, 1992)
- Master's in Chinese Language and Literature (École Normale Supérieure de la Chine de l'Est, Shanghai, 1982)
His expertise spans transcultural analysis, interdisciplinary methodologies, garden history (including landscape, urban planning, and ecology), and Chinese language teaching. He has been active in academic publishing since 2001 and participates in research teams such as 'Ethics, Technologies, Organization, Society' (ETOS) at IMT-BS.
